If there is too little wind and the blades are moving too slowly, the wind turbine no longer produces electricity. The turbine starts to create power at what is known as the cut-in speed. Why is that? The answer lies in aerodynamic design, mechanical engineering, and power system integration. Let's explore the science and. . How can windmills create electricity if they're so often moving slowly? The short answer is that if they move slowly, they produce less power.

The PV cell is composed of semiconductor material; the “semi” means that it can conduct electricity better than an insulator but not as well as a good conductor like a metal. Some PV cells can convert artificial light into electricity. Sunlight is composed of photons, or particles of solar energy. Understanding how. . When light shines on a photovoltaic (PV) cell – also called a solar cell – that light may be reflected, absorbed, or pass right through the cell.
